Ingenia Lifestyle The Grange will host an open day tomorrow (Saturday) as it launches the second stage of its over-55s estate at Morisset.

Ingenia Lifestyle project sales manager Jason Webb said the Morisset areas had become a destination of choice for many seniors moving away from the city to free up the equity in their old home.
“Downsizers have snapped up more than 70 per cent of Stage 1, with the second stage launching at this weekend’s open day as the demand for over-55s housing and age-appropriate living requirements skyrockets,” Mr Webb said.
“Our regional and coastal communities are benefitting greatly from Sydney’s peak property market, with the enquiry levels from Sydney couples increasing over the past few months.”
Morisset’s proximity to the Hunter Valley, the shores of Lake Macquarie, and Sydney, were all part of the town’s appeal, he said.
Ingenia Lifestyle residents Barrie and Norma Ross are an example of former Sydney residents who moved to Morisset to downsize.
“After living in Sydney for most of our lives, we wanted to get out of the city for a more relaxing lifestyle,” Mr Ross said.
“Living at The Grange gives us the option of enjoying the serenity but still being close enough to important amenities and just a 90 minute train ride to Sydney if we do want to head in.
